The Problem with Tracing
When we look at functional Magnetic Resonance Imaging (fMRI) brain scans of preliterate five-year-olds, cognitive researchers see a profound neurodevelopmental difference between freehand writing and tracing.
When a child traces over dotted lines, they are simply following a highly constrained, predictable motor path. Because the path is already laid out for them, their brain doesn’t actually have to independently plan or execute the movements. Crucially, brain scans reveal that simply tracing letters does not activate the brain’s “reading circuit” – specifically the Visual Word Form Area in the left hemisphere. Ultimately, tracing is just a passive mechanical tracking exercise, not a reading one.
Why “Messy” Freehand is Cognitive Magic
If we want to build true reading and writing skills, children need intentional, freehand practice. When your child writes a letter freehand, their output is inherently a bit variable, noisy, and wobbly. But don’t break out the eraser! That “messy” handwriting is actually cognitive magic.
The mental effort it takes to create that wobbly letter independently forces the brain to broaden its category boundaries, which is exactly what allows your child to easily recognize letters across diverse fonts and handwriting styles later on. Freehand writing is not just a motor output; it is a vital cognitive “anchor” that binds the visual shape of the letter to its spoken sound in their memory, directly accelerating both their reading speed and spelling accuracy.
What to Do Instead (The Simple Kitchen-Table Fix)
You can easily swap frustrating tracing exercises for brain-building freehand practice using a few simple adjustments to your daily routine:
- Swap Full Tracing for a “Starting Dot” Instead of giving your child entire dotted words or letters to trace, transition rapidly to using just a single starting dot. Showing them where to place their pencil to begin, and asking them to generate the rest of the letter freehand, forces their brain to actively map the letter’s shape without overwhelming them.
- Use “Dotted-Thirds” Guidelines To help their young hands develop proper letter height and spatial alignment, use “dotted thirds” guidelines—a solid top line, a dotted middle line, and a solid bottom line.
- Scale the Lines to Their Development Four- and five-year-olds are still developing their fine motor control, so standard lined paper is often much too small and leads to massive frustration. Start with generously scaled 24mm dotted-thirds to accommodate those large, uncoordinated strokes. As they turn six and their fine motor control matures, you can gently reduce the line height to 18mm.
